I’ve gone through a few cycles of no caffeine and it always feels so much better to not need coffee to live.

I sleep way longer and feel much more rested after a sleep, and can go all day without feeling tired.

It does take some time to get off though. Usually a couple days of fatigue and headaches, then a week or so of afternoon naps before everything’s back to normal.
